SELECT 字段1, 字段2 FROM tablename ORDER BY 字段默认按照升序对记录进行排序
原创
2023-05-18 17:12:43
128阅读
一、排列数据1,排列规则使用order by子句排序ASC(ascend):升序DESC(descend):降序order by子句在select语句的结尾注意:如果没有使用排序操作,默认情况下查询返回的数据是添加数据的顺序显示的。select id, name from employees order by id; (注意:select后加的名称是选择的对象,即结果出来的表名)若输入s
转载
2023-08-18 13:09:18
1424阅读
# MySQL按指定字段排序的实现教程
作为一名新手开发者,学习如何在MySQL中按指定字段排序是很重要的一步。本文将指导你完成整个流程,从设置数据库到编写SQL语句进行排序,并通过表格、代码示例和图表来帮助你理解。
## 整体流程
我们将整个过程分为以下步骤:
| 步骤 | 描述 |
| ------ | ------ |
| 1. 创建数据库 | 创建一个新的MySQL数据库 |
|
# MySQL 排序与按字段去重的使用技巧
在数据处理和查询的过程中,我们常常需要对数据进行排序和去重操作。MySQL作为流行的关系型数据库,其提供了丰富的功能,方便用户进行复杂的数据操作。本文将详细介绍如何在MySQL中进行排序和按字段去重的操作,配合具体的代码示例,帮助大家更好地理解这些概念。
## 数据库表结构
为了说明问题,我们首先设想一个简单的数据库表,叫做 `employees`
在MySQL中,有时需要根据特定规则对字段进行排序。比如,我们想要根据某个字段的给定顺序进行排序,而不是简单的字母升序或降序。接下来,我将详细介绍如何解决“mysql指定字段按规则排序”的问题,涵盖从环境配置到进阶指南的各个方面。
### 环境配置
为了顺利进行MySQL的排序自定义,我们需确保我们的环境配置妥当。以下是所需的依赖版本和思维导图。
```mermaid
mindmap
r
# 如何实现MySQL按指定字段值排序
作为一名经验丰富的开发者,我将为你详细介绍如何在MySQL中按指定字段值进行排序。本文将按照以下步骤进行讲解:
1. 连接到MySQL数据库
2. 创建一个示例表
3. 插入示例数据
4. 使用SELECT语句按指定字段排序
5. 使用ORDER BY子句实现升序排序
6. 使用ORDER BY子句实现降序排序
## 步骤1:连接到MySQL数据库
原创
2024-01-18 09:25:02
258阅读
说在前面突发奇想,想了解一下mysql order by排序是以什么规则进行的? 好了,话不多说,直接进入正题吧。MySql order by 单字段建一测试表如下:CREATE TABLE `a` (
`code` varchar(255) DEFAULT NULL,
`name` varchar(255) DEFAULT NULL
) ENGINE=InnoDB DEFAULT CHARSET
转载
2024-08-24 17:45:02
25阅读
英语和算法是程序员的两条腿
本文适用于 MySQL 5.6 及以上版本0.先抛问题假设字段category无索引且有重复值,order by category 和limit组合使用的结果会和预期不符。问题复现:表结构(就是两个字段) 对所有数据按category字段排序:select * from ratings order by category;
转载
2024-08-09 23:18:23
249阅读
# MySQL中的两字段相加及排序
在数据库管理系统中,MySQL是一个广泛使用的开源关系数据库管理系统。它允许我们通过SQL(结构化查询语言)来创建、查询和操作数据。在某些情况下,我们可能需要对一个表中的两个字段进行相加,并根据结果进行排序。本文将介绍如何在MySQL中实现这一功能,并结合代码示例来帮助读者更好地理解这一过程。
## 1. 数据库表概述
假设我们有一个名为`orders`的
# MySQL 创建表并按某字段排序的教程
在数据库管理中,创建表是至关重要的第一步。本文将指导你如何在 MySQL 中创建表,并根据某个字段进行排序。特别适合刚入行的小白。接下来,我们将分步骤详述整个过程,并使用代码示例辅助理解。
## 流程概述
首先,我们需要明确整个操作的流程。下表展示了每一步的流程:
| 步骤 | 描述 |
|
原创
2024-08-25 05:00:12
67阅读
## MySQL 列出字段按默认排序
### 什么是默认排序
在MySQL数据库中,当我们查询表中的数据时,数据的顺序是按照表中数据的存储顺序返回的,并不是按照我们在创建表时定义的字段顺序返回的。这就是所谓的“默认排序”。
### 如何列出字段按默认排序
要列出字段按默认排序,我们可以使用DESC和SHOW命令来查看表的结构,从而获取字段的默认排序信息。
下面是一个示例,假设我们有一个名
原创
2024-03-31 06:21:25
62阅读
mysql中按字段1去重,按字段2降序排序
原创
2024-01-04 10:36:14
52阅读
# MySQL按关联ID更新排序字段
## 简介
在使用MySQL数据库时,经常会遇到需要按照关联ID更新排序字段的需求。对于初学者来说,可能会比较困惑,不知道该如何实现。本文将详细介绍如何使用MySQL语句来实现按关联ID更新排序字段的操作。
## 流程图
```mermaid
flowchart TD
A[准备工作] --> B[连接数据库]
B --> C[编写更新语句]
原创
2023-10-28 09:12:02
503阅读
场景:车辆列表按车牌中文排序,字段字符集为utf8mb4,排序规则:utf8mb4_general_ci sql语句:SELECT * FROM vehiclebak ORDER BY PlateNumber 结果如下: 加上排序函数: SELECT * FROM vehiclebak ORDER
原创
2022-01-04 16:51:05
288阅读
### MySQL+缓存实现流程
为了更好地理解和实现“mysql+缓存”,我们可以根据以下步骤来进行操作:
| 步骤 | 说明 |
| -- | -- |
| 步骤一 | 连接MySQL数据库 |
| 步骤二 | 查询数据 |
| 步骤三 | 将查询结果写入缓存 |
| 步骤四 | 从缓存中获取数据 |
| 步骤五 | 若缓存中不存在数据,则从数据库中查询 |
| 步骤六 | 将从数据库中查
原创
2023-08-18 18:12:39
40阅读
# Java List按两个字段排序
在Java编程中,我们经常需要对列表进行排序操作。通常情况下,我们只需要按照一个字段进行排序,比如按照数字大小、字母顺序等。然而,在某些情况下,我们可能需要按照两个字段进行排序,这就需要使用一些特殊的方法来实现。
## 1. 使用Comparator接口
Java中的`Comparator`接口提供了一种灵活的方式来实现自定义排序规则。我们可以通过实现`
原创
2023-08-30 09:37:46
2909阅读
# 使用Java Stream按两个字段排序
在这篇文章中,我们将学习如何使用Java Stream对一个对象列表按两个字段进行排序。这是Java中常见且实用的一项技能,尤其在处理数据时,非常有用。我们将通过步骤表格、代码示例、状态图和甘特图来帮助理解。
## 整体流程
在开始之前,首先让我们概述一下我们需要完成的流程。我们将按以下步骤进行:
| 步骤编号 | 步骤描述
原创
2024-09-25 07:32:26
524阅读
由于其功能性和灵活性,ArrayList是 Java 集合框架中使用最为普遍的集合类之一。ArrayList 是一种 List 实现,它的内部用一个动态数组来存储元素,因此 ArrayList 能够在添加和移除元素的时候进行动态的扩展和缩减。你可能已经使用过 ArrayList,因此我将略过基础部分。如果你对 ArrayList 还不熟悉,你可以参考它的 API 文档,可以很容易理解在 Array
整理和字符集是两个不同的东西.字符集只是一个“无序”的字符列表及其表示.utf8mb4是一个字符集,涵盖了很多字符.排序规则定义字符的顺序(例如,确定顺序的最终结果)并定义其他规则(例如应将哪些字符或字符组合视为相同).排序是从字符集派生的,对于同一字符集可以有多个排序规则. (它是字符集的扩展 – sorta)在utf8mb4_unicode_ci中,所有(大多数?)重音字符被视为相同的字符,这
转载
2023-09-29 21:13:47
131阅读
按各科成绩排序,并显示名次(同名次空缺vs合并) 数据表-- 学生表
Student(sid,sname,sage,ssex)
insert into Student values('01','张三','1991-11-11','男');
-- 课程表
Course(cid,cname,tid)
insert into Course values('01','语文','01');
-- 教师表
转载
2024-07-24 11:20:25
303阅读